Warning Signs You Need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and potential health risks. Here are some common signs that show you need trim and baseboard replacement after water damage: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ice persistent musty odors in your home, it may be a sign of water damage. These odors can be a sign of mold growth, which can lead to serious health issues if left unchecked.

Warped or Discolored Trim

Warped or discolored trim can be a sign of water damage. If your trim is stained or discolored, it may be a sign that water has seeped into the underlying materials.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If your paint or wallpaper is peeling, it may be a sign that water has damaged the underlying materials.

Visible Water Stains

Visible water stains can be a sign of water damage. If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, it may be a sign that water has seeped into the underlying materials.

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age Cost In Wellington, KY

The cost of trim and baseboard replacement after water damage can vary depending on the severity and extent of the damage, as well as the size of the affected area and local conditions in Wellington, KY.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the repair process: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$200 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water Removal and Drying $1,000 – $3,000 Amount of water, size of affected area
Demolition and Removal $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, complexity of demolition
Replacement and Installation $1,500 – $4,000 Materials used, complexity of installation
Final Touches and Inspection $200 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of repair

Can I prevent water damage from occurring in the first place?

Yes, there are several steps you can take to prevent water damage from occurring in the first place. Regular maintenance, such as checking for leaks and inspecting your roof and gutters, can help prevent water damage.
